A leading educational institution in Hull is seeking a Head of Building Technologies to manage and enhance their construction curriculum. You will oversee staff management, curriculum delivery, and quality assurance while ensuring that students achieve their highest potential. Strong leadership and teaching qualifications are essential for success in this role. This position also offers additional benefits, including competitive salary and extensive annual leave.
